
C#
文章平均质量分 79
fjw8205
喜欢新的事物,新技术,熟悉Delphi开发,对java比较感兴趣。
展开
-
Microsoft Application Blocks for .NET
Data Access Application Block 概述Chris Brooks、Graeme Malcolm、Alex Mackman、Edward JezierskiMicrosoft Corporation2002 年 4 月摘要:Data Access Application Block 是一个 .NET 组件,包含优化的数据访问代码,可以帮助用户调转载 2007-07-03 10:50:00 · 657 阅读 · 0 评论 -
Socket应用开发
在Socket应用开发中,还有一个话题是讨论的比较多的,那就是数据接收后如何处理的问题。这也是一个令刚接触Socket开发的人很头疼的问题。因为Socket的TCP通讯中有一个“粘包”的现象,既:大多数时候发送端多次发送的小数据包会被连在一起被接收端同时接收到,多个小包被组成一个大包被接收。有时候一个大数据包又会被拆成多个小数据包发送。这样就存在一个将数据包拆分和重新组合的问题。那么如何去处理转载 2007-12-24 17:09:00 · 773 阅读 · 0 评论 -
打印gridview
今天公司让做一个打印功能,就是把gridview中的内容打印出来,再网上查了好多方法,最后决定把gridview包含到一个div中,然后将div的html提交到另一个页面,最终打印这个页面.打印指定内容: html>head>script type="text/javascript" language="javascript">...function printPage() ...{v转载 2007-11-29 22:07:00 · 1085 阅读 · 1 评论 -
通过串口实时接收短消息
作者:bhw98 原文出处:http://www.kernelstudio.com/getitem.asp?id=49 一年前本人曾写过“通过串口收发短消息(上)、(下)”两篇文章,讨论了在TE(PC、单片机系统等)上利用扩展的AT指令控制ME(手机,GSM模块等)发送和接收短消息的基本方法。其中接收/阅读短消息采用主动查询的方法。TE发送“AT+CMGL”指令,ME则输出已接收和存储的短消息。这转载 2007-11-21 23:29:00 · 1362 阅读 · 1 评论 -
在GridView里使用CheckBox
在GridView的第一列使用CheckBox控制每一行数据,是经常使用的,这里面我要记录的是全选、全消、选中行的底色更改,还有就是在提交数据的时候,取选中的行的编号等功能aspx页面定义:asp:GridView ID="GridView1" runat="server"> Columns> asp:TemplateField ShowHead转载 2007-11-15 13:31:00 · 1276 阅读 · 0 评论 -
PetShop学习--SQLServerDAL
中午看了一下SqlServerDAL,画了一个图先贴上来。SQL数据访问层设计专为SQLServer数据库而设计的。该层是整个项目的最底层!SQLHelper通过一组静态方法来封装数据的访问功能。(DAAB.NET SQLHelper完整代码偶全打印出来了,删了一些注释后共21页。留着上课不想听课时候看。)SQLHelper.cs类为 Account.cs 、Inventory.cs、Item.c转载 2007-10-10 14:46:00 · 869 阅读 · 0 评论 -
SQLHelper.cs 文件
SQLHelper.cs 文件 //=================================================================================================// This file is based on the Microsoft Data Access Application Block for .NET//转载 2007-10-10 14:35:00 · 1197 阅读 · 0 评论 -
C#网络资源
地址:http://chs.gotdotnet.com/quickstart/ 描述:本站点是微软.NET技术的快速入门网站,我们不必再安装.NET Framework中的快速入门示例程序,直接在网上查看此示例即看。 **************************************************** 名称:微软官方.NET指导站点 地址:h转载 2007-06-15 13:24:00 · 754 阅读 · 0 评论 -
使用SerialPort类设计串口通讯程序
一.概述 在Visual Studio 6.0中编写串口通讯程序,一般都使用Microsoft Communication Control(简称MSComm)的通讯控件,只要通 过对此控件的属性和事件进行相应编程操作,就可以轻松地实现串口通讯。但在Microsoft.Net技术广泛应用的今天,Visual Studio.Net没有将此控件加入控件库,所以人们采用了许多方法在Visual S转载 2007-09-09 23:55:00 · 2998 阅读 · 0 评论 -
VisualStudio2005中serialPort控件访问串口实例[转载]
点评:这个例子包括了这个控件几乎所有的操作,非常有参考价值.serialPort是在.net framework2.0中才有的东西,感觉这个东西和MSCOMM很相似.这里给出的例子是基于vb.net和CSHAPE的,相应的可以在Cshape和c++中使用,基本上都是一样的.Imports System Imports System.IO.Ports Imports System.Threa转载 2007-09-09 23:48:00 · 6992 阅读 · 4 评论 -
serialPort类数据采集代码。
窗口数据发送和接受的类 新建 PortControl using System;using System.IO.Ports;using System.Windows.Forms;namespace SPC...{ /**//// /// 串口控制 /// public class PortControl ...{ /**////转载 2007-09-09 23:44:00 · 3535 阅读 · 0 评论 -
[原创].Net下的数据持久层DAL
前几天正好解决了个通用数据持久访问层,特此拿出来奉献下~~~鲜花的鲜花,鸡蛋的鸡蛋~~~嘿嘿! 特点: 1。适合中小企业数据访问架构,其实大架构也没问题的,毕竟数据处理都放在了DB Server; 2。使用的数据工厂和泛型反射工厂,所以,支持目前所有的数据库系统,只要改改web.config就搞定了; 3。使用HashT转载 2007-09-11 14:30:00 · 1835 阅读 · 1 评论 -
C#编码规范
1. 避免将多个类放在一个文件里面。2. 一个文件应该只有一个命名空间,避免将多个命名空间放在同一个文件里面。3. 一个文件最好不要超过500行的代码(不包括IDE产生的代码)。4. 一个方法的代码长度最好不要超过25行。5. 避免方法中有超过5个参数的情况。如果超过了,则应使用 struct 来传递多个参数。6. 每行代码不要超过80个字符。7. 原则上,尽量不要手工的修转载 2007-08-27 23:26:00 · 731 阅读 · 0 评论 -
[读书笔记]组件设计-httpapplication详细
这一章是全书基础和精神所在,其后的例子章节是为了验证这章的讲述和实践讲述的内容其中第一节是讲述ASP.NET运行模式,这一节着眼于整个ASP.NET应用程序的运作模式,实际上,并不是在讲组件,但是却很重要,因为写组件的人必须清楚的知道ASP.NET应用程序是如何启动.如何处理请求,如何处理SESSION等这些细节问题的,但这一节对于一般读者来讲,可能十分晦涩.下面的讲解可能有助于你理解这一切转载 2008-01-09 13:16:00 · 1888 阅读 · 3 评论